Harris Primary Academy

Project Overview

The Harris Primary Academy project involved the comprehensive refurbishment of both the building envelope and internal teaching spaces. Initially procured under a PCSA, the scope was developed into a cost-effective scheme focusing on M&E design, roofing surveys, asbestos management, and external envelope works.

The key objectives were to modernise the academy, address roofing failures, improve building performance, and deliver phased internal refurbishments — all while the school remained occupied. Works were carefully scheduled to minimise disruption during term time, with high-impact activities completed in holiday periods.

Key Works Completed

Roofing Works:

  • Condition-led strategy: dry roofs overlaid, wet roofs stripped and replaced.
  • Retained vapour control layers where possible to achieve savings.
  • Introduced tapered insulation selectively to improve roof falls and drainage.
  • Scaffold erected during weekends, secured, and operated to strict school safeguarding requirements.

M&E Systems:

  • Installation of new L2 Fire Alarm and Emergency Lighting.
  • Replacement of heating pipework and upgrade to LED lighting.
  • Provision of interactive classroom screens.
  • Commissioning completed phase by phase to ensure continuous functionality of life safety systems.

Internal Refurbishment:

  • Full replastering of classrooms where acoustic tiles and carpet had been glued to walls.
  • New ceilings, flooring, and decorations installed.
  • Furniture, Fixtures & Equipment (FFE) installed as per schedule.

Fire Safety Upgrades:

  • Fire doors replaced or upgraded.
  • Compartmentation works carried out in line with survey findings.

Challenges

  • Occupied site: Roofing and internal refurbishments had to be carefully phased to allow lessons to continue with minimal disruption.
  • Safeguarding requirements: Operatives held enhanced DBS checks, but additional segregation measures were implemented at the Trust’s request, with access routes strictly controlled.
  • Complex roof conditions: Varied roof types required tailored solutions balancing technical requirements, cost savings, and programme efficiency.
